Need more outlets in your Fort Meade home? JJC Electric installs receptacles of every type — GFCI for wet areas, tamper-resistant for child safety, 20-amp for kitchens, and 240V for heavy appliances. We run new circuits when needed and ensure every connection is safe and code-compliant.
